Magnesium has three stable isotopes. The most commonly occurring isotope, 24 Mg, has an isotopic mass of 23.985 u and makes up 78.99 % of naturally occurring magnesium atoms. The isotope 25 Mg makes up 10.00 % of magnesium atoms and has an isotopic mass of 24.986u. The isotope 26 Mg makes up 11.01 % of magnesium atoms and has an isotopic mass of 25.983 u. Using the isotopic composition provided, calculate the average atomic mass of magnesium.
